 Key Facts
- With a history of operations dating back to the early 1900s in Saskatchewan and to the early 1920s in Alberta, the Millar Western Group of Companies is one of the oldest forest products businesses in Western Canada.
- Millar Western Forest Products Ltd. operates four production facilities in Alberta:
- A bleached chemi-thermo-mechanical pulp (BCTMP) mill in Whitecourt, and
- Three sawmills, located in Whitecourt, Boyle and Fox Creek
- Woodlands operations supporting these production facilities are based out of Whitecourt, Boyle and Fox Creek; together, they deliver approximately 2.5 million cubic metres of timber, and plant approximately 9.7 million seedlings, each year.
- At its lumber facilities in Whitecourt, Boyle and Fox Creek, Millar Western produces approximately 480 million board feet of dimension lumber annually, for Canadian, U.S. and overseas customers, making it the largest Alberta-based lumber producer.
- Millar Western’s BCTMP mill produces about 300,000 air-dried metric tonnes of pulp per year, for customers in Asia, Europe and the Americas.
- The company employs more than 700 people on a direct, full-time basis in its mill and woodlands operations and indirectly employs hundreds of others on a seasonal basis to support activities such as harvesting and forest renewal, making it a leading employer in the communities where it operates.
- Millar Western’s totally chlorine-free BCTMP mill in Whitecourt was the first operation in North America and the second pulp mill in the world to achieve ISO 14001 environmental management certification.
- Millar Western was the first company to have its mill and woodlands operations certified under FORESTCARE, the Alberta forest industry’s stringent code of practice governing care of the forest, environment and communities.
- In addition to FORESTCARE certification, the company’s Whitecourt and Boyle woodlands operations are certified under the ISO 14001 environmental standard. The Whitecourt forest management agreement (FMA) area is also certified to the CSA-Z809 sustainable forest management standard, which is part of the Programme for the Endorsement of Forest Certification (PEFC).
